On Saturday, October 29 at 8:00pm, New Paradigm Theatre "Project Cabaret" teens and special guest Randye Kaye present an ensemble cabaret performance entitled, “Destinations”. (Weston, CT) “Project Cabaret” is a class that guided students in “creating their own” cabaret show with other performers! Students had the chance to choose the theme, solos and group numbers for the show and learned the process of creating a show from conception to performance. They also tested their wings as performers, PR, ticket masters, caterers, MC’s, and content creators. Kristin Huffman, Broadway veteran and artistic director of New Paradigm Theatre says, "We continue to push creative boundaries, while cultivating and teaching students how to “produce their own work”. Our teachers are experts in teaching current processes, and giving students tools to become imaginative performers, content creators, and creative entrepreneurs. We created this class with the concept: Prepare the Student for the Road, Not the Road for the Student and have been thrilled with their leadership and creativity! We hope the community comes out to support the final show! The class took place over 7 weeks and will culminate with one performance on Saturday October 29 at 8:00pm at Emmanuel Church in Weston. Tickets are $10 including desserts and coffee. Technical lighting and sound supplied by Dominic Mantuano, Executive Director of the Connecticut Burns Care Foundation. Performer, Author and Voice Over professional, Randye Kaye, joined the students to help them write their introductions and will perform with them. Helen Hen, a student participating in the program, describes the experience saying, “I’ve learned so many life skills that I will continue to use in the future through Project Cabaret. Things like organization, team work, and marketing will be super helpful no matter what career I go into.” The “Destinations” cabaret will be Saturday October 29 at 8:00pm at Emmanuel Church in Weston.
